What does a successful Bindery Operator do?

As a Bindery Operator, you will be responsible for setting up, running, and maintaining bindery equipment to ensure high-quality print materials. Our operators are dedicated to maintaining the highest safety standards while meeting production schedules. They play a vital role in ensuring that our clients’ materials are professionally finished and delivered on time, contributing to our mission of enabling our clients to achieve their goals effectively.

What you will do:

  • Operate various bindery equipment, including cutters, folders, stitchers, and laminators.
  • Set up and adjust machinery to meet the specifications of each job.
  • Monitor the quality of finished products and perform maintenance to ensure optimal performance.
  • Collaborate with the team to meet production deadlines and maintain workflow efficiency.
  • Perform troubleshooting and minor repairs to equipment as necessary.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area in compliance with safety standards.
  • Record production data and report any issues to the supervisor.
